14 Days Everest Base Camp route map

Like any other trip to Nepal, the 14 days Everest base camp route map begins with your arrival in Kathmandu. After preparing for the trek, you will take a scenic flight to Lukla. Next, you will start the walk across the Dudh Koshi River. Then, the trail continues north and passes Chheplung village on the way to Phakding. Further, the trail enters the Sagarmatha National Park and goes past Jorsalle. You can enjoy the Sherpa culture, hotels, restaurants, and ATMs here. After spending a day in the village, you will cross Sanasa and follow the Imja River to Tengboche. In this village, you can also visit the Tengboche Monastery, which offers a surreal view of Mt. Ama Dablam (6812m).

The EBC route map stretches across the eastern Khumbu region and passes Dingboche. Next, the trip heads to Thukla village and crosses the Thukla Pass (4830m). Finally, the trail hugs the Khumbu Glacier and reaches Lobuche. Further, you will continue on the trek to Gorak Shep Lake and reach Gorak Shep village on your way to the base camp of Mt Everest in Nepal. Next, the trail heads east while enjoying the company of the Everest Himalayas. Also, the views of Khumbu Glacier and Khumbu Icefall, a magnificent vista. Then, you will descend to Gorak Shep before continuing to hike to Kala Patthar. This vantage point is known to offer mesmerizing sights of the Himalayas like Mt. Everest (8848m), Lhotse (8516m), Cho Oyu (8201m), and Nuptse (7861m). 

After the Everest base camp hike, we returned to Gorak Shep and prepared for the return trip. The trail follows the Imja River and resumes at Namche Bazaar. Then, you make another descent to Lukla village. Finally, you will take a flight back to Kathmandu, bringing the trip to a close.

You will be transferred to the airport early in the morning for your Lukla flight to start the Everest Hike. The short flight to Lukla is one of the many highlights of the EBC trek journey. Since the Lukla Airport is located atop a hill with one end of the runway dropping off into the gaping valley below, landing at Lukla is a jittery experience, coupled with aerial views of Nepal's distant Himalayan peaks rising against the clouds.

You will begin your short trek from Lukla to Phakding, a famous village in the Khumbu region. You can get good views of the first Everest peak and the Kusum Kanguru. Overnights stay at the tea house at Phakding.

From Phakding, you will make your way to the famous Himalayan town of Namche Bazaar today on the hike to Base Camp in the Himalayas. Along the way, you will pass by several small settlements, like Tok-Tok, Benkar, Monjo, and Jorsale, among others. The journey meanders along the Dudh Koshi River, requiring you to finally cross several suspension bridges to reach Namche Bazaar.

The path also enters the Sagarmatha National Park. A steady up-and-downhill journey that passes through the alpine woodlands of the valley, the pathway is also embedded with views of mountain peaks like the Kusum Kangraru and the Everest decorating the skyline. Overnights stay at the tea house at Namche Bazaar.

This day is reserved for acclimatization. You will spend the day at Namche Bazaar, exploring and visiting its many beautiful attractions. Namche hosts the Sherpa Culture Museum and the Everest Photo Gallery. Also, you can choose to trek to the Syangboche airstrip, which is situated just above the town. From Syangboche, you can see the panorama of the sprawling Namche town below, along with the view of mountain peaks like the Thamserku and the Kongde RI, as well as the Ama Dablam and Mount Everest on your Hike to Everest Base Camp.

You can also visit the Everest View Hotel, which, as the name suggests, boasts views of Everest peaks from all of its windows. Overnights stay at a tea house at Namche en Route to the EBC trek.

From Thyangboche, you will be walking under the shadow of Himalayan Pine and juniper hamlets towards the summer valley of Dingboche- a beautiful village situated in the hilly folds of the Imja Valley. Dingboche is quite dramatic in its location, located at the foothill of the Tserko RI beside the Imja River. The trek is excellent, and the views of the Everest massif mountain peaks are always present just over the skyline, keeping you company. Overnights stay at a tea house at Dingboche.

This is one of the most anticipated days of the trek. You will be trekking to the base camp of Mount Everest today. From Lobuche, you will walk past the sparsely populated settlement of Gorakshep. From there, the path finally leads toward the base camp. You will also pass by the Khumbu Glacier Moraine along the way. Upon reaching the base camp, you can take in the scenery and enjoy your time. You can see the Khumbu Icefall from the base. During peak expedition time, the base camp becomes a beautiful canvas of colorful tents set against the snowy fields. The base camp is where the Everest Expedition starts from. After spending time at the base camp, you will return to Gorakshep. Overnights stay at Gorakshep, the last teahouse post on this Everest base camp hiking journey.

The vantage point of Kalapatthar is known for its panoramic view of the entire Mount Everest massif. The trek to Kalapatthar is usually made early in the morning, before dawn. From the vantage point, the sunrise view amidst the Everest peaks is an ethereal phenomenon. The ridges tend to change color, going from silver to gold as the rising sun spreads its golden rays over the mountains. From Kalapatthar, you will make your way back to Pheriche, trekking along the same pathway as before. The journey downhill is more accessible than the EBC trek uphill. Overnights stay at Pheriche.
